Service was good. The quality of the food is good, but the value is lacking because the portion sizes are rather small. I enjoyed the glazed salmon, but it didn't come with enough vegetables. My wife and mother-in-law had the pork chop and said it was good, but the collard greens were too salty.

Service was poor at best. It wasn't busy so that wasn't why, they simply stood around and talked to each other and ignored us.
We came into the restaurant with a party of 8 around 2:15 and left close to 5. We had known that we obviously wouldn’t get sat down immediately, but while cleaning off our table the servers stopped multiple times to just stand at the drinks and talk. When we did get sat, the table was still damp, and our server only periodically dropped by to drop off more essentials (menus, utensils, plates, coasters) in the span of 10 minutes before disappearing without so much of a word. We were able to order ONE appetizer before our server once again disappeared. It was as if our server was ignoring our table: running around with empty plates, flipping around empty checks, and standing idly clicking his pen and talking to coworkers. Our appetizer was done and sitting on the counter for at least 5 minutes before it was brought over. The service was absolutely baffling considering we were the only clients in the establishment at the time. As we sat waiting for our server to even acknowledge us as we tried to wave him over multiple times, guests sat down after us had gotten their food already, waters refilled, etc before our server even acknowledged our existences again especially for us to order our entrees. It took us an hour to just get our orders put in. More than that, our server wouldn’t even bring out our orders. He had another server do so, and it had taken us asking 2 other servers to finally get refills on waters. The food we got was extremely underwhelming: the burgers were very much burnt and dry; the fries were unseasoned, some hard while others were soggy; pasta was oily, and the food was just sitting not being served once again. Additionally, the atmosphere was meager as we were constantly surrounded by dirty tables that sat there for the entire duration of our stay when employees were idling around conversing rather than serving clients. We understand that they seemed understaffed with two chefs, a bartender, and two servers from what we could see, but that is not an excuse to stand around and do nothing when there are paying clients. It’s disrespectful of others’ time and money. The most attention we got from our server was when we were giving our formal complaints to the bartender about the food as he stood by and eavesdropped. We even waved him over once before for him to look straight at us, turn away and continue walking before remembering he had a job to do, stopping in his tracks, and begrudgingly coming over. In all, the service was horrible and the food was underwhelming.
